Mango Hostel B&B is set in Arequipa and is within a short walk of local sightseeing spots, including Santa Catalina Monastery. It is also a five-minute stroll from Casa del Moral, Plaza de Armas and Basilica Cathedral of Arequipa, and is close to many of the area's well-known attractions.
